[h=1]Leslie Diane Marty[/h]
[h=3]Details of Disappearance[/h] Marty was abducted at gunpoint from Parkersburg, West Virginia by Mark Francis Hanna on July 30, 1983. Hanna and Marty had dated each other, and their relationship was troubled; there were frequent arguments and episodes of domestic violence between them. By June 1983, Marty was seeing another man.
At 6:00 p.m. on July 30, Hanna visited Marty at her new boyfriend's house, gave her flowers and a card, and told her he loved her. Marty told him to stay out of her life.
Three hours later, Hanna went to the residence a second time, kicked in the door, threatened both Marty and her boyfriend with a gun, and forced Marty to leave with him. Hanna said he simply wanted to talk to her. She has never been heard from again.
In 1985, Hanna was convicted of burglary, kidnapping and abduction with intent to defile in Marty's case. Two witnesses testified that Hanna had told them he shot Marty to death. He testified in his own defense at the trial and said Marty voluntarily spent the night at his apartment after they left her boyfriend's house, then the next day they went to Ohio, where they spent the day shopping and visiting a state park.
Hanna claimed he and Marty checked into a hotel in Columbus, Ohio to spend the night, and when he woke up, Marty was gone and money was missing from the hotel room. Authorities investigated his story but were unable to substantiate it.
Hanna's conviction of abduction with intent to defile was overturned in 1989, but his other convictions were upheld. Marty was declared legally dead in 1991. In 1996, after he became eligible for parole on the burglary and kidnapping charges, Hanna was additionally charged with her murder. He was convicted in 1998.
Marty left behind a young son. Her body has never been found. It may be in Florida, as Hanna owned property there.
